How much do telephone customer service j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 24, 2026, the average hourly pay for telephone customer service in Appleton, WI is $18.34,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.00 and $20.38 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a telephone customer service representative?

Telephone customer service representatives are professionals who assist customers over the phone by answering questions, resolving issues, processing orders, and providing information about products or services. They are the first point of contact for many businesses and play a key role in ensuring customer satisfaction. These representatives use communication and problem-solving skills to address customer needs efficiently and maintain a positive company image. They may work in call centers or remotely, handling a variety of inquiries and concerns.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a telephone customer service representative?

To thrive as a Telephone Customer Service Representative, you need strong communication skills, problem-solving abilities,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) software and telephone systems is essential. Patience, active listening, and a calm demeanor are standout soft skills for handling diverse customer interactions. These skills ensure efficient issue resolution, customer satisfaction, and a positive company image.

What are some common challenges faced by telephone customer service representatives, and how can they be managed effectively?

Telephone Customer Service representatives often encounter challenges such as handling difficult or upset customers, managing high call volumes, and resolving complex issues quickly. To manage these challenges, it's important to develop strong communication and active listening skills, remain patient and empathetic, and utilize any scripts or knowledge bases provided by the company. Support from supervisors and collaboration with team members can also help in sharing solutions and best practices, making the work environment more supportive and efficient.

While both roles involve phone-based customer interactions, Telephone Customer Service emphasizes personalized support and problem-solving, often in a one-on-one setting. Call Center Representatives typically handle high call volumes, focusing on efficiency and standardized responses. Both roles require similar skills and credentials but differ mainly in work environment and scope of interaction.

How to get hired for remote telephone customer service?

To get hired for remote telephone customer service, candidates should have strong communication skills, a quiet work environment, and reliable internet. Employers often look for previous customer service experience, familiarity with CRM tools, and the ability to handle inquiries professionally, with some roles requiring specific certifications or training.

Job description

Position OverviewThe Customer Service Manager is responsible for directing and supervising all functions and activities of front-end department personnel to achieve the sales and profit goals established for the department; to ensure that the work shifts of all department personnel contribute to the financial best interests of the store. Description

  • Cultivates and maintains customer service at the front-end, attention to associate appearance and behavior, as well as maintaining acceptable service levels
  • Reacts to all customer concerns quickly and effectively while following SOPs to provide the best experience possible
  • Controls store shrink by monitoring cashier product handling as well as cashier ringing/scanning techniques, file maintenance performance and ensuring shrink control procedures
  • Selection, training, development and scheduling of front-end associates
  • Complete all necessary paperwork relating to Department
  • Ensures a clean and safe environment for associates and customers by enforcing proper safety, sanitation, and operations policies
  • Responsible for all training, monitoring and compliance of regulatory and legal aspects such as alcohol and tobacco, food stamps and WIC
  • Maintains supplies for front-end, places orders when needed and keeps inventory of items such as receipt tape, paper/plastic bags, paid stickers, rain check slips, etc
  • Performs self internal audits to ensure adherence to all polices and procedures
  • Finish and retain reports/ logs needed for store audit and state inspection purposes
  • Perform tasks as assigned by the Store Manager or Assistant Store Manager
